About the Role
We’re looking for a Lead Backend Engineer to join and lead our Pension Team — a backend-focused team working on one of InvestEngine’s key product areas.
This role combines strong hands-on backend engineering with team leadership. In the first months, you’ll be expected to contribute to the codebase while gradually taking ownership of the team’s delivery, processes, and technical direction.
You’ll work closely with backend engineers, product managers, QA, and business stakeholders to plan and deliver both day-to-day product improvements and larger technical initiatives. One example of the scale of work could be migrating from one pension provider to another, which would require careful backend design, infrastructure changes, coordination with the business, and strong ownership throughout the process.
What You’ll Do
Design, develop, and maintain backend services in Python 3.11 using Django / DRF
Lead architectural discussions and contribute to long-term technical strategy
Work with MySQL and Redis to optimize performance and scalability
Build and improve RESTful APIs for internal and external integrations
Continuously improve system performance, reliability, and scalability as we grow
Collaborate with Product, Compliance, and Business teams to deliver impactful features and automate back office processes and workflows.
Investigate and resolve production issues, identify bottlenecks, and reduce tech debt
Apply best practices in Git workflows, CI/CD pipelines (TeamCity, GitHub Actions), and code quality
Drive improvements in our architecture, development processes, and internal tooling
Mentor and develop engineers through code reviews, pairing, and technical guidance
Support security and compliance requirements with pragmatic, scalable technical solutions
Help teams clearly communicate architectural decisions through documentation and discussion
What We’re Looking For
5+ years of backend development experience, including leading projects or small teams
Strong Python expertise; solid experience with Django or similar frameworks
Strong understanding of relational databases, caching, and scalable system design
Ability to operate in ambiguity, take initiative, and drive technical decisions
Excellent communication skills - especially written and spoken English with native or near-native stakeholders (B2+ required)
A collaborative mindset and passion for mentoring and growing engineers
Experience with modern development practices: Git, CI/CD, testing, clean code, monitoring
